Original Arsenal Pub Comes a-Tumblin’ Down

By: Trent | July 22nd, 2007

pint.jpgThe London pub where Arsenal were born some 120 years ago has been torn down in the face of Ol’ Man Progress. A new light rail expansion is headed right through its old doors.

It was Christmas Day 1886 when 15 gentlemen gathered at The Pullman and formed the Royal Arsenal footballing club. It is presumed that the very next day all 15 complained about not having Boxing Day off.
